1988 Virginia Slims Championships – Singles
Gabriela Sabatini defeated Pam Shriver in the final, 7–5, 6–2, 6–2 to win the singles tennis title at the 1988 Virginia Slims Championships. She did not drop a set en route to the title.

Steffi Graf was the defending champion, but lost in the semifinals to Shriver. Graf was attempting to achieve a Super Slam, having won all four majors (the Australian Open, French Open, Wimbledon and US Open) and the Olympics earlier in the season.
